Pricing

Vista Grande Villa offers competitive pricing for its accommodations compared to the broader market in Jackson County and across Michigan. The monthly cost for a studio apartment at Vista Grande Villa is $1,690, significantly lower than the county average of $3,195 and the state average of $3,824. Similarly, a one-bedroom unit is priced at $1,992, providing a considerable savings over both the county's $3,188 and Michigan's $3,384. Even for two-bedroom apartments, where Vista Grande Villa charges $2,143, residents benefit from a more affordable option compared to Jackson County's average of $2,903 and the state figure of $3,523. These pricing structures reflect Vista Grande Villa's commitment to offering quality living at accessible rates within an increasingly expensive housing market.

Review

Vista Grande Villa has garnered a mix of praise and criticism, reflecting a wide array of experiences from residents, family members, and visitors. Many individuals appreciate the engaging and social atmosphere that Vista Grande Villa offers. Residents enjoy meeting new people, participating in various activities, and forming friendships within the community. The layout of the facility is often highlighted as attractive and well-maintained, featuring numerous amenities including exercise areas, libraries, courtyards, and dining options. This combination creates an appealing environment for those seeking independent living or assisted care.

Those who have toured the facility share positive impressions of the staff’s professionalism and attentiveness. Visitors noted that staff members are knowledgeable about the services provided at Vista Grande Villa and are generally accommodating towards resident needs. Assisted living options appear to be diverse; with choices including efficiency units, one- or two-bedroom apartments, and standalone residences resembling small houses. The community's month-to-month lease option adds flexibility for potential residents who are uncertain about long-term commitments.

However, not all reviews reflect this favorable perspective. Some families express concern regarding staffing levels and quality of care in specific sections like Trellis Gardens. Issues such as understaffing lead to delays in response times when residents require assistance—a point emphasized by families who have experience spending considerable time at the facility since they want to ensure their loved ones receive the attention they need. Reports of staff turnover exacerbate existing concerns about service consistency. While many caregivers show genuine compassion for residents, a lack of sufficient training for some staff has raised alarm among families regarding medication management.

Food quality emerges as another contentious topic among reviewers. Positive comments highlight delightful meals offered in more independent dining settings; however, dissatisfaction looms over food quality in assisted living areas like Trellis Gardens. Residents report variability ranging from blandness to outright unpalatable dishes—an inconsistency that can detract significantly from one’s daily experience at such facilities where communal dining is key to social interaction. It’s important to note that while desserts generally receive favorable feedback, many find everyday meal options lacking appeal.

Medication management practices also come under scrutiny. Families express worry over instances where medications were dispensed incorrectly or missed altogether in Trellis Gardens—a critical issue when it comes to ensuring resident safety and health management. Some families opt to reorder medications independently instead of relying on facility staff due to previous incidents underscoring systemic shortcomings in medication oversight.

Lastly, cleanliness standards vary according to some accounts; although overall facilities tend to be visually appealing upon first inspection, inconsistencies with housekeeping practices leave much to be desired particularly concerning how regularly linens are changed and apartments cleaned comprehensively. Concerns extend beyond day-to-day upkeep into emergency preparedness—the positioning of third-floor apartments is viewed skeptically due both limited escape routes during emergencies and insufficient training for staff on managing evacuations effectively.
